The 2nd graders collected items during the month
of October to send to soldiers from DeSoto, Marshall, Tunica, Tate, and Panola
counties. The Shoeboxes for Soldiers
project is sponsored by Baptist DeSoto Hospital. The items they collected were toiletries,
candy, other non-perishable foods, and puzzle books. There were other classes that donated items
as well.

Not only did the 2nd graders collect things and
write notes, but on Veteran’s Day, they went to Baptist DeSoto Hospital to
recite John 15:12-13 and sing “My Country Tis’ of Thee” to the Army National
Guard guys that were there and to the veterans.
The teachers wanted their students to understand the importance of
telling the veterans and current soldiers “Thank you.” The students wore patriotic shirts and waved
flags as they sang. They also got to
hand the shoeboxes filled with items to the soldiers who were present to help
them load the truck.
